time:matters Singapore Ltd. names Jon Norvald Haugen new MD

Published: Friday, July 15, 2022

New arrival at time:matters Singapore Ltd.: Jon Norvald Haugen has been named Managing Director for the expert in high-performance and special speed logistics effective July. In this role, the 38-year-old will be responsible for the target markets of Japan, Korea, Southeast Asia and South Asia. Jon Norvald Haugen succeeds Wolf-Dieter Schwarz, who has successfully led time:matters Singapore Ltd. (founded in 2008) since 2013, in the role of Managing Director since 2018. Following 45 years in the logistics industry, Wolf-Dieter Schwarz is taking a well-earned retirement.

Jon Norvald Haugen, a native of Norway, has had a successful track record in the air freight sector for more than a decade. Prior to his new position as Managing Director of time:matters Singapore Ltd., he held various management roles within Lufthansa Cargo. These included Country Manager Norway and, since 2018, Director Sales and Handling Middle East, based in Dubai. His appointment as Managing Director marks another milestone in time:matters’ growth strategy in the Asia-Pacific region. In recent months, the company has already established local network management and invested in both sales and customer service.

The time:matters customer service team for the region, based in Bangkok under strategic partner Lufthansa Services (Thailand) Ltd., looks after all steps along the transport chain. These include shipment pick-up, delivery and customs clearance at the customer’s request. In this way, the team ensures maximum control over the entire transport process.

Customers of time:matters Singapore Ltd. include global players from the automotive, aviation and aerospace, hightech and semicon, life and health, medtech, machinery and component, and logistics sectors. With its comprehensive range of services, time:matters Singapore Ltd. is in a position to offer transport solutions for time-critical and sensitive shipments that are tailored to each customer’s individual needs. Its portfolio of services ranges from the provision of advice and execution of bookings, including the issuance of air waybills, through to local invoicing.
